No.1 retain 1 no. mobile home & 1 no. caravan being used as dwellings for a temporary period of 3 years. No.2 construct a dormer style dwelling, alterations to existing entrance, bored well, secondary treatment system and soil polishing filter and all associated site works. This application will also include an NIS report.

Refused

Core Refusal Reason

The application was refused due to non-compliance with rural housing policy regarding local need, traffic safety hazards arising from inadequate sightlines, and failure to demonstrate that the development would not adversely affect the integrity of the adjacent River Barrow and River Nore SAC.

Decision Maker's Conclusion

  • The applicant failed to demonstrate compliance with the local need criteria for rural housing in an 'Area Under Strong Urban Influence' as required by Table 4.4 of the County Development Plan.
  • The proposed development would create a traffic hazard because the required 120m sightlines cannot be achieved at the site entrance, particularly to the south where necessary hedgerow removal is not permitted by the neighboring landowner.
  • The submitted Natura Impact Statement (NIS) is insufficient and fails to prove that the development would not have a significant negative impact on the adjacent River Barrow and River Nore Special Area of Conservation (SAC).

This application sought temporary retention of a mobile home and caravan as dwellings alongside the construction of a new three-bedroom dormer dwelling and wastewater treatment system at Grange, Mageny, Co. Laois. The site is situated in a rural area designated as being under strong urban influence and is adjacent to the River Barrow and River Nore SAC.
